On June 28, 1969, a police raid on the Stonewall Inn in New York City sparked days of violent protests. Transgender women of color, most notably Marsha P. Johnson and Sylvia Rivera, were instrumental figures in these uprisings. They did not just participate; they catalyzed the movement from passive survival into militant activism.

The "LGB without the T" movement (often labeled as "LGB Drop the T") is a fringe but vocal minority that argues that trans identities are separate from, and sometimes threatening to, the safety of same-sex attracted people. They argue that trans women are "men invading women's spaces" and that non-binary identities are a regression from the goal of abolishing gender roles.
